Comment (by ttcoder):

Yup.. I would put emphasis on the following from comment:10 , quotted
below.

In other words, the crash/misbehaving occurs only if 1) the file is not
stripped of its attributes (by a roundtrip to e.g. ntfs) and 2) it lives
beside a file with a similar name but different extension. So it's
contextual, very different animal than if the file was changed and could
no longer be played any more, i.e. corrupted.. Weird stuff though.

I tried your suggestion.
I copied the file back onto my Desktop from the NTFS fomatted USB stick
and now MediaPlayer plays the file again.
However, if the source file and converted output file are in the same
directory together (i.e. test1.avi --> test1.mpg), neither will play -
MediaPlayer will crash. If I move the converted output file out to another
directory, the source file plays OK again.
